Mr. Donaldson, (the rules being suspended,) submitted the
following
JOINT RESOLUTIONS.
Be it resolved by the General Assembly of Maryland, That
the Attorney General be, and he is hereby directed to pro-
ceed at once to enforce by legal process., the payment to the
State, out of the net profits of the Washington Branch Rail-
road, for the six months ending September 30th, 1875? the
State's proportionate dividend upon the shares of stock of
said road held by the State, as well as all other dividends that
should properly have bt-en made, and paid over to the State
upon its said stock at any time, whether semi-annually or
tri-ennially, as the same may have been from time to time
required, to be paid to the stockholders of said Washington
Branch, by Section 5 of chapter 330. of the Acrs of Assembly
passed at January Session, 1831,
And be it further resolved, That the Attorney General be
and he is hereby directed to bring in it forthwith against the
Baltimore & Ohio Railway Company tor w mtever difference
there may be between the amount during the period, from
January 1st, 1839, to the passage of the Legal-Tender Act
by the Congress of the United States, transmitted to London
by said Company, to pay the 5 per cent, gold interest on the
sterling bonds of the State, issued for said Company's bene-
fit, and the yearly 6 per cent, dividend or interest payable
up to the last named time in gold by said Company to the
State, on its preferred stock in said Company..
Which were read a first time, and
On motion of Mr, Donaldson, made the order of the day
for Friday, March 10th, at 10 o'clock, P. M.
